A trial of analyzing an acoustic signal by time-frequency analysis
-- Introduction of Copula-based positive time-frequency distribution -- Noboru Nakasako, Yurie Murakami (Kinki Univ.) |

Various methods have been proposed to investigate the property of acoustic signals. Especially, a time -frequency analysis which can treat both properties in a time and frequency domains is very often utilized as a powerful analyzing tool. The usual time-frequency analysis method (e.g., spectrogram(short-time Fourier transform), Wigner distribution, Choi-Williams distribution), however, have the indeterminacy relationship between time and frequency. The energy distribution in time-frequency analysis doesn't satisfy all conditions for a non-negaitive distribution. In this report, the Copula-based positive time-frequency distribution is introduced which satisfy the marginal condition and so on, and resultantly it can be expected to improve the resolution of time and frequency simultaneously in comparison with Spectrogram. More concretely, we analyze a musical sound with the Copula-based positive time-frequency distribution. Spectrogram is adopted here as the template of transformation based on Copula. It is found that Copula-based Positive time-frequency distribution can enhance the resolution of both time and frequency rather than the Spectrogram. |
